Abstract

Due to the pandemic, small and medium enterprises in all fields are experiencing poor performance conditions in 2020. However, companies cannot stand still and need a strategy. Innovative strategies are required to maintain business continuity. The government, the community, and all communities must work together in helping the right business concept during the COVID-19 pandemic. This change will have an impact on maintaining business survival during the uncertain Covid 19 pandemic. Therefore, this study analyzes business strategies seen from the aspect of business resilience for business continuity that can be carried out during the COVID-19 pandemic. This study analyzed the concept of Leverage Secondary Association (LSA) in managing a business as a form of business resilience to maintain the business in the long term. To run their business, small and medium scale companies try to strengthen all elements to support performance. This study can be a reference for SMEs business management companies to rise from this condition. This research focuses on the partnership role of people, places, things, and collaboration with other parties and analyzes optimized programs to support future business continuity. This research approach uses a qualitative approach through interviews with related companies and partners. The study developed a list of questions based on elements of leverage secondary association to be used as interview material. Analysis of interview data for the partnership process and supporting factors was analyzed using data reduction, categorization, and synthesis methods. The interview involved three respondents from the sector of tourism and small business of retail. Strengthening business through a leverage secondary association addresses the achievements of external competitors and strengthens the company's internal components. The implementation of the stakeholder approach provides an overview of the partnerships built so far in its efforts to enhance business resilience.
